Specification | Xiaomi Redmi 5 (2GB RAM + 16GB) | Tenor 10.or D (16GB) |
---|---|---|
RAM | 2 GB | 2 GB |
Internal Memory | 16 GB | 16 GB |
CPU | 1.8 GHz, Octa Core Processor | 1.4 GHz, Quad Core Processor |
Battery | 3300 mAh, Li-Po Battery | 3500 mAh |
Rear Camera | 12 MP f/2.2 (Main) with autofocus | 13 MP with autofocus |
Price | ₹7,490 | ₹4,999 |
